Mainz Striker Anthony Ujah Reaches Bundesliga Milestone Against FC Augsburg
Published: February 04, 2019Super Eagles striker Anthony Ujah celebrated a milestone despite Mainz losing 3-0 to Augsburg on game week 20 in the Bundesliga on Sunday, February 3.
The Mainz number 20 played his 100th game in the Bundesliga after coming off the bench to replace Mateta in the 58th minute.
Ujah made his first Bundesliga appearance while defending the colours of Mainz against SC Freiburg on August 13, 2011 after transferring from Lillestrom, where he scored goals aplenty.
The former Warri Wolves star finished the 2011-2012 season with 12 appearances to his name, scoring two goals.
To date, Ujah has recorded 36 Bundesliga appearances for Mainz and played 32 games each for past clubs Cologne and Werder Bremen in the 2014-15 and 2015-16 season respectively.
Ex-Hansa Rostock, VfB Stuttgart and VfL Wolfsburg star Jonathan Akpoborie is the Nigerian with the most appearances in the Bundesliga with 144, and Ujah could break that record as early as next season if he remains in the Bundesliga and gets more games under his belt.
The 28-year-old Ujah has tallied 25 goals in 100 Bundesliga games.
